I collect a lot of things:
My biggest collection is NASCAR die casts--I have 350+ Action 1/24 scale and 1/18 scale cars. A lot of these cars I picked up at a clearance sale for $10-$15 a piece. Among my favorite pieces are: a 1994 Sports Image Dale Earnhardt Lumina (1/24 scale), 1998 GM Goodwrench Service Plus Daytona 500 cars by Action in 1/64, 1/32, 1/24, & 1/18 scale, a 1999 Tony Stewart rookie car in 1/18 scale, a 1997 Dale Earnhardt "crash" car (the car he flipped at Daytona, then went on to finish the race with) 1/24 scale, 2000 GM Goodwrench "No-Bull 5" car (Earnhardt's last win) 1/24 scale, a 1999 Adam Petty Sprint BGN car 1/24 scale, a 2001 #3 GM Goodwrench showcar, truck, & trailer set 1/24 scale, & 2001 GM Goodwrench #3 superspeedway car (with the aero package as required for the 2001 Daytona 500, the race Earnhardt lost his life in).
As you can probably tell from the above post, I also collect all things Earnhardt--I have a lot of books, magazines, pictures, and miscelaneous #3 Earnhardt stuff, by my favorite is a window hanger in the shape of a #7 that commemorated Earnhardt's final championship (which, coincidentally, is identical to the signs that the team were waving at the track).
In addition, I collect old books (I have a dozen or so, not too many), baseball hats, stuffed animals, Birthday Bear Care Bear toys (my favorite toy as a child was a Birthday bear, and I still have it--scratched out eyes, hole in its neck, fur falling out and all--and I'm trying to collect a set of original 1980s release, so far I have the 6", 13" in box, and the plastic toy), knives (I worked in a gift store so I got a lot of knives for cheap
), keychains, unusual pens, unusual pins, alarm clocks, and anything to do with old Chevys. I also have a collection of old computers (an old 8088 & an Acer 486 DX, and will likey add the P3-500 I'm using now to the collection soon).
I'm what my dad calls a packrat.
